Hi, does anyone have experience of noisy diff problems & solutions to fix & costs involved?

my xf is a 2014, are diff problems common?

going to main dealer will be extremely costly, are recon diffs any good or rebuild? I’d be grateful for any advice.

 


I had a main Pinion leak from my diff (2014) 3.0 XFs. You maybe saw on here. Got it fixed quickly as the oil is so thin, doesn't take much for it to run dry, also only holds a litre. Stealer wanted arm and both legs to fix but got lucky with a friendly AA man. Good luck.

Thought I could hear a noise, so got it up on a ramp, the casing was wet. Then drips on the monoblocks. The noise turned out to be the new Dunlops, which are way noisier than the cheap rubbish that was on it when I got the car. It's freaky as at 90mph under load it changes drone. Was sure it was the diff, but was wrong. At least no dripping on mono blocks now.
